GPU memory profiling on the Hollowgrove training rigs is done with our homegrown tool, Peakfinder. It snapshots allocator state every few seconds and flags fragmentation before OOMs bite you. Heads up: it adds maybe 3% overhead, so don't leave it running on production inference nodes. Dasha wrote most of it before moving to the Kestrel team, so the code comments are your best friend. Setup instructions, known quirks, and the fragmentation cheat sheet are all kept on the page below.

operations page: https://confluence.lumicsys.internal/pages/browse/display/browse/218b

**Q: How do I get through the shuttle-bus gate after dark?**

The gate by the Pellworth shuttle stop locks automatically at 21:00, so if you're rolling in for night shift you can't just wave at the booth — nobody's in it. Tap your badge on the reader to the left of the turnstile; if it's being moody (it often is when it rains), use the keypad instead. The current keypad code is below.

door code, tajof-kageg: bdg-QVDCE-3

**Ticket: Expired credentials blocking LockerLink laundry-locker access flow**

The kiosk-to-backend handshake in LockerLink began failing at 02:14 when the svc-lockerlink key passed its 90-day expiry. Door-release requests now return 401 and fall back to attendant override, which is auditable but slow. I regenerated the credential with identical scopes (locker.open, locker.status) and verified issuance logs. For review, the replacement key is included below.

gateway credential: qvz23-XSZTNBjrucz4Q49XMT1TuVw